Information about the position
Job description, responsibilities and duties
We are looking for the right person to join NESS KDC as Program Management Office Associate. The successful candidate will work with and within company’s global and local PMO. We are looking for a reliable, organized, flexible, diligent and hard-working candidate who can pro-actively take ownership of work and lead it to execution and fulfilment.
RESPONSIBILITIES
• Review health and related applicable metrics of work streams or projects through Project Review Process
• Plan and schedule Project Reviews
• Generate Project Review reports and share with center management team
• Provide assistance to Center Manager
• Act as point of contact for Global PMO to ensure global standards consistency in the delivery center,
• Collect, analyze and improve delivery best practices according to new trends and approaches
• Manage best practices repository
• Plan and execute actions related to continuous improvement in delivery and shared services groups
• Drive and implement Corporate campaigns, initiatives and programs within delivery center
• Provide assistance with kickoffs of new projects or EDCs (Extended Development Centers)
• Organize contractual compliance audits and follow-up on actions leading to implementation and closure
• Regular updates on progress of Delivery from PMO perspective to Center Manager and Global PMO
• Assist with ISO 27001:2013 and ISO 9001:2008 adoption and certification process, including Documentation, Implementation of standards, Internal audits, Adoption in project teams and shared services, Trainings and Compliance

Brief description of the company
NESS KDC, Ltd. ( Ness Development Center Košice ), opened in 2005, is the first succesful independent base of European strategy of Ness in the area of software engineering. Research and Development Center in Košice is a part of the global delivery organisation Ness Technologies which thanks to the succesful SPL ( Software Product Lab) belongs to the worldwide leaders in the area.
NESS KDC, Ltd. achieves strategic goals worldwide by means of combination of provided services. These are for example design and development of solutions, product testing, provision and maintenance of their quality, implementation of new solutions, technical support of the extensive applications, project management and many more.
